UK Polling History: Election of 15 October 1964 – Nelson and Colne
Result summary
| Parties | ||
| Labour | Conservative | |
| Votes | 20,205 | 17,561 |
| Votes gained | -202 | -1,582 |
| Share of votes | 53.5% | 46.5% |
| Share of eligible voters | 43.2% | 37.6% |
| Gain in share of votes | +4.3% | +0.3% |
| Gain in share of eligible voters | +1.1% | -1.9% |
| Total votes: | 37,766 | |
| Electorate: | 46,718 | |
| Turnout: | 80.8% | |
| Outcome: | Labour hold | |
| Swing: | 2.0% | Labour from Conservative |
